NEW SANDVIK LOOK

Precisionscreen would like to introduce the Newly Branded Sandvik machines for 2010 and the future! Some of the new Sandvik coloured machines with their livery orange, have been seen making their way into the Australian market late 2009. Sandvik Background
For those who may not know, Sandvik is a global engineering group and a strong brand. Sandvik consists of three world-leading business areas in a decentralised organization:

• Sandvik Tooling
• Sandvik Mining and Construction
• Sandvik materials Technology

The Group currently has around 50,000 employees and representation in 130 countries, with annual sales of more than SEK 86,000 M. The Screening and Crushing range will fall under Sandvik Mining and Construction division.

Interesting dates in Sandvik’s history

1862: Founded in Sandviken by Göran Fredrik Göransson.
1907: Sandvik begins production of hollow drill steel.
1984: Sandvik divisions transformed into separate companies; Sandvik Rock Tools was established.
1990: Sandvik acquires 25% of Tamrock.
1996: Sandvik acquires 26% of Tampella, the parent company of Tamrock.
1998: Tamrock and Sandvik Rock Tools merge to create Sandvik Mining and Construction.
2001: Sandvik Mining and Construction acquires mining and construction part of Svedala and establishes a new product area:
         Sandvik Rock Processing.
2007: Sandvik acquires Extec Screens and Crushers Ltd and Fintec Crushing and Screening Ltd.
2009: Extec and Fintec product lines unified under Sandvik brand to create world’s largest provider of mobile crushing and
         screening solutions.

New Machine Names

New name                  (Old name)                    

QJ340                    (C-12+ Jaw Crusher)
QJ240                    (C-10+ Jaw Crusher)
QJ330                    (F1107 Jaw Crusher)
QH440                   (X44 Cone Crusher)
QH340                   (X38 Cone Crusher)
QH330                   (F1080 Cone Crusher)
QI340                    (I-C13 Impactor)
QI430                    (F1440 Impactor)
QA140                   (S-3 Single Screen)
QA240                   (S-4 Double Screen)
QA340                   (S-5 Doulble Screen)
QA440                   (S-6 Double Screen)
QA450                   (S-7 Triple Deck Screen)
QA330                   (F-542 Screen)
QA430                   (F-570 Screen)
QE330                   (F-640 Scalper)
QE340                   (E-7 Scalper)
QE140                   (Robotrac Scalper)
